Although it's not foolproof but always create a "System Restore Point" before installing and running any program.

Firstly, Before actually running the program, find and checkout the programs Rescue/Restore options and make sure it is active. (Create a manual rescue point if possible)

Secondly, always try new programs only with the default settings until you are confident enough to try changing the settings.
